Understanding Game Selection and Probability
One of the most crucial elements of successful casino play is understanding the games available and the probabilities associated with each. Spingranny casino, like many online platforms, typically offers a range of games including slots, table games like roulette and blackjack, and potentially live dealer options. Slots, while often visually appealing, generally have a higher house edge, meaning the casino has a greater statistical advantage over the player. This isn't to say slots can’t be enjoyable or even rewarding, but acknowledging this inherent disadvantage is essential for making informed choices. Exploring the Return to Player (RTP) percentages for individual slot games can give you a better understanding of your long-term odds, RTP represents the amount a game theoretically pays back to players over time. A higher RTP generally indicates a more favorable game for the player.
Focusing on Skill-Based Games
For players who prefer a greater degree of control over their outcomes, skill-based games like blackjack and poker are often more appealing. Blackjack, when played using optimal strategy, can have a relatively low house edge. Optimal strategy charts are readily available online and detail the best action to take in any given situation based on your hand and the dealer’s upcard. Mastering basic strategy significantly improves your odds. Poker, particularly Texas Hold'em, relies heavily on skill, strategy, and psychological understanding of opponents. While luck plays a role in the short term, consistent profitability in poker requires a deep understanding of the game’s nuances. These skill-based games require time and dedication to master, but offer the potential for more consistent results than relying purely on chance.
| Game Type | House Edge (Approximate) | Skill Level Required |
|---|---|---|
| Slot Games | 2% – 15% | Low |
| Blackjack (Basic Strategy) | 0.5% – 1% | Medium-High |
| Roulette (European) | 2.7% | Low |
| Poker (Texas Hold'em) | Varies (dependent on player skill) | High |
The table above provides a general overview of house edges and skill levels. Remember that these are approximations and can vary depending on the specific variations of the games offered at spingranny casino or other platforms.
Effective Bankroll Management Strategies
Regardless of the games you choose to play, effective bankroll management is paramount. A bankroll is the total amount of money you allocate specifically for gambling. It’s crucial to treat this money as entertainment expenses and only gamble with funds you can afford to lose. A common strategy is the "one percent rule", which recommends risking no more than one percent of your bankroll on any single bet. This helps to mitigate the risk of quickly depleting your funds due to a prolonged losing streak. For example, if your bankroll is $1000, your maximum bet should be $10. This might seem conservative, but it significantly extends your playtime and increases your chances of weathering inevitable fluctuations in fortune. Disciplined bankroll management separates casual players from those who aim to approach casino gaming with a more calculated and sustainable approach.
Setting Limits and Sticking to Them
Beyond the one percent rule, it’s vital to set both deposit limits and loss limits. Deposit limits restrict the amount of money you can deposit into your account within a specific timeframe, preventing you from chasing losses. Loss limits define the maximum amount you’re willing to lose before stopping. These limits should be pre-determined and strictly adhered to, even when experiencing winning streaks. It's easy to get carried away in the heat of the moment, so setting these boundaries beforehand is crucial for responsible gaming. Furthermore, consider setting time limits for your gaming sessions. Extended periods of play can lead to fatigue and poor decision-making. Regular breaks are essential to maintain focus and clarity.

Leveraging Bonuses and Promotions
Online casinos often offer a variety of bonuses and promotions to attract and retain players. These can include welcome bonuses, deposit matches, free spins, and loyalty programs. While these offers can provide a boost to your bankroll, it's important to understand the terms and conditions associated with them. Most bonuses come with wagering requirements, which dictate the amount you must bet before you can withdraw any winnings derived from the bonus.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you need to bet 30 times the bonus amount before you can cash out. Carefully review these requirements to ensure they are reasonable and attainable. Don’t simply jump at the biggest bonus; consider the practicality of meeting the wagering conditions.
Understanding Wagering Contributions
Different games often contribute differently towards meeting wagering requirements. Slots typically contribute 100%, meaning every dollar bet on a slot counts towards the requirement. However, table games like blackjack often contribute a smaller percentage, such as 10% or 20%. This means you need to bet significantly more on table games to fulfill the same wagering requirement compared to slots. Be aware of these contribution percentages when choosing which games to play while utilizing a bonus. Additionally, pay attention to any game restrictions associated with the bonus. Some casinos may exclude certain games from contributing towards wagering requirements altogether.

Responsible Gaming Practices and Identifying Problem Gambling
While casino gaming can be a fun and entertaining pastime, it's crucial to practice responsible gaming. This includes setting limits (as discussed previously) and recognizing the signs of problem gambling. Problem gambling is a serious issue that can have devastating consequences for individuals and their families. Signs of problem gambling include chasing losses, betting more than you can afford to lose, lying to others about your gambling, and neglecting personal or professional responsibilities.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, seek help immediately. Numerous resources are available, including the National Council on Problem Gambling and Gamblers Anonymous.
